逐步指南
1. 选择一个交易所
研究和选择一家在您所在国家运营并支持The Graph交易的加密货币交易所。考虑费用、安全性和用户评价等因素。
2. 创建账户
在交易所的网站或移动应用程序上注册,提供个人信息和身份验证文件。
3. 为您的账户充值
使用支持的支付方式将资金转入您的交易账户,例如银行转账、信用卡或借记卡。
4. 导航到The Graph市场
一旦您的账户有资金,请在交易所的市场中搜索 The Graph (GRT)。
5. 选择交易金额
输入您希望购买的The Graph的期望数量。
6. 确认购买
预览交易详情,并通过点击“购买 GRT”或同类按钮来确认您的购买。
7. 完成交易
您的The Graph购买将会在几分钟内处理并存入您的交易所钱包中。
8. 转移到硬件钱包
出于安全考虑,始终最好将您的加密货币保存在硬件钱包中。我们一直推荐Wirex或Trezor。
注意事项
当购买The Graph时,选择一个信誉良好、易于使用且费用合理的交易所非常重要。一旦完成此步骤,请始终将你的加密货币转移到硬件钱包中。这样,无论该交易所发生什么情况,你的加密货币都是安全的。

购买 The Graph (GRT) 的常见问题解答
- What factors influence The Graph (GRT) price trends?
- The price of GRT is influenced by market demand, network usage, technological developments, partnerships, and overall cryptocurrency market sentiment. Additionally, macroeconomic factors like regulatory news and investor interest in decentralized finance (DeFi) can significantly impact its price.
- How has The Graph's price changed over the past year?
- Over the past year, GRT has experienced volatility, with price fluctuations reflecting broader market trends and developments within the ecosystem. Key events, such as upgrades or new integrations, have also led to notable price movements. Historical price charts can provide insights into these trends.

- How does trading volume affect The Graph's price?
- Trading volume is a critical indicator of market activity. Higher trading volumes often correlate with increased price volatility, as they indicate strong buying or selling interest. For GRT, significant volume spikes can lead to rapid price changes, reflecting market sentiment.
- What role do exchanges play in The Graph's price determination?
- Exchanges play a vital role in price determination by providing liquidity and facilitating trades. The price of GRT can vary across platforms due to differences in supply and demand, trading pairs, and user activity. - How do market trends impact The Graph's price?
- Market trends, such as bullish or bearish sentiments in the cryptocurrency space, directly affect GRT's price. Positive trends in DeFi and blockchain technology adoption can lead to price increases, while negative trends may result in declines. Keeping an eye on market news is essential.
- Are there any upcoming events that could affect GRT's price?
- Upcoming events, such as protocol upgrades, partnerships, or major announcements, can significantly impact GRT's price. Investors often react to these events, leading to price volatility. Staying informed through reliable sources will help anticipate potential price movements.
- How do macroeconomic factors influence The Graph's price?
- Macroeconomic factors, such as inflation rates, interest rates, and geopolitical events, can influence investor sentiment in cryptocurrencies, including GRT. Economic instability may drive investors towards or away from digital assets, affecting their prices.
- What is the significance of GRT's market capitalization?
- GRT's market capitalization reflects its total market value and is a key indicator of its size within the cryptocurrency market. A higher market cap often suggests greater stability and investor confidence, while fluctuations can indicate changing perceptions of value.
